Job OpportunitiesChalmers P. Wylie Veterans Affairs Ambulatory Care Center
- Duties to include, but not limited to the following: The Quality Management Nurse provides direct support to the Quality Management Coordinator by assuring that Service Chiefs and Supervisors plan, design, integrate, implement, modify and evaluate performance improvement plans to evaluate and improve the quality of patient care. The Quality Management Nurse executes designated responsibilities demonstrating leadership and creativity in the management of the integrated performance improvement program; Identifies patterns and trends in performance improvement data for local, VISN and Headquarter sources; Tracks VA ACC performance using national databases and the OQP web site, to provide timely information about clinical guidelines and performance measures; Communicates improvement measures, such as ORXY Measures, EPRP, and Clinical Practice Guidelines to the appropriate committees. OhioHealth, Dir RMH Accreditation - Columbus, OH At OhioHealth, we achieve a rare balance between exceptional healthcare and integrity. As we push the limits of science, we never lose sight of our heartfelt mission and sense of community. OhioHealth is seeking a Director of Accreditation for our Riverside Methodist Hospital. In this role, you will be responsible for directing hospital-wide activities designed to ensure ongoing RMH accreditation by the Joint Commission as well as helping to coordinate applications for other types of certifications, recognitions, or awards such as Magnet, subspecialty accreditation, Ohio Partnership for Excellence, the Baldrige Award. You will serve as a hospital consultant on issues related to any type of accreditation process, interpretation of standards, mechanisms for successful implementation of new or revised standards and to ensure compliance with any appropriate regulatory body.
